Analysis
The most recent figure for percentage of thinness among children aged 5-19 years, bmi < -2 in (SDGRC) ECA_Land-locked countries is 10.25, measured in 2022. That is the lowest value across all 23 years on record.
Compared with earlier readings it is down 0.7% on the previous year and down 8.7% over ten years.
Over the whole period, percentage of thinness among children aged 5-19 years, bmi < -2 in (SDGRC) ECA_Land-locked countries peaked at 12.6 in 2000 and was at its lowest, 10.25, in 2022.
(SDGRC) ECA_Land-locked countries ranks 34th of 156 groups on this measure, in the top quarter.
The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 23 years of available data.
